Have you ever woken up from a dream where you killed an animal? Did it leave you feeling uneasy or guilty for something that you didn't even do in real life? Dreams of killing animals can be both confusing and disturbing, and often leave us wondering about their meaning.

The truth is, dreams are complex and unique to each individual. There is no one-size-fits-all interpretation for killing an animal in a dream. However, there are some common theories and beliefs that may help shed some light on what your dream could mean.

According to psychologists, killing an animal in a dream could represent the suppression of certain feelings or emotions within yourself. The type of animal you killed may give more insight into which emotions are being suppressed. For example, killing a snake could represent the fear of change, while killing a bird could represent the desire for freedom.

Alternatively, dreaming of killing an animal could also represent a sense of power or control. This feeling can be positive or negative depending on the circumstances of the dream. For example, if the animal was attacking you and you killed it in self-defense, it could represent taking control of a difficult situation.

On the other hand, if you killed the animal for no reason or enjoyment, it could indicate a need to examine your actions and behavior in real life. In many cultures, the killing of animals is seen as a violent and unforgivable act, so it's important to ask yourself why you felt the need to do this in your dream.

Another possible interpretation of killing an animal in a dream could be related to transformation and rebirth. Just as animals go through cycles of growth and change, our dreams may reflect similar transformations that we are going through in our waking lives. Killing an animal could symbolize the end of one cycle and the beginning of another.

Killing an Animal in Real Life

While killing an animal in a dream can have an impact on us, killing an animal in real life is a completely different experience. It could have legal, moral, and ethical implications that could affect us for the rest of our lives.

Legal Implications

Depending on where we live, killing an animal could have legal repercussions. Hunting regulations and animal cruelty laws vary from state to state, and violating these laws could result in hefty fines or even jail time.

Moral and Ethical Implications

Killing an animal also has moral and ethical implications. Some people believe that taking the life of an animal is wrong, while others view it as a necessary evil. The choice to kill an animal should be made carefully, with consideration of the potential consequences and one's personal beliefs.
